- ベストアンサー
PervasiveSQL (Btrieve) で、データが増えると処理速度がどんどん遅くなる
お世話になります。 PervasiveSQL (Btrieve) で、データが増えるにしたがい、処理がどんどん遅くなってしまうものがあります。(主にデータの追加・変更) 設定などで、何か対処は無いかと思い質問します。
- みんなの回答 (2)
- 専門家の回答
質問者が選んだベストアンサー
ある程度は、遅くなるのは仕方ないとして、 変更では検索キーが利用されるはずなので、muyoshidさんが いわれるとおり、索引も確認されたほうがいいと思います。 逆に、索引が異常に多くても遅くなりますが.. それ以外の方法では、 ・トランザクション処理を止める ・ファイルロックを使う なんかでしょうか。他の問題がでちゃいますが。
その他の回答 (1)
- muyoshid
- ベストアンサー率72% (230/318)
回答No.1
こんにちわ。 検索条件となるものに、索引が定義されていないのでは ないでしょうか?
補足
検索というか読み込みでなく 書き込みが遅いように感じます。 索引が詰まってしまって、間に入らなくなると遅くなるような・・・。 REBUILDすると速度改善します。